GeoJSON
awesome geojson
¶
GeoJSON实用程序将使您的生活更轻松.
operations¶
- CoGran:将统计数据从一组GeoJSON多边形重新采样到另一组
- geo_assigner:将属性复制到所有相交的特征
- geojson-coords:从GeoJSON提取坐标
- geojson-extent:计算geojson特征的边界框
- geojson-flatten:将多个几何图形展平为正常几何图形
- geojson-multiply:将普通的geojson特征合并为一个多几何类型特征
- geojson-js-utils:用于处理GeoJSON的JavaScript帮助器函数
- geojson-merge:将多个GeoJSON文件合并到一个FeatureCollection中.
- geojson-normalize:将任何geojson对象规范化为geojson功能集合
- geojson-pick:从geojson要素集合中的要素中删除所有但未指定的属性
- geojson-random:生成随机的geojson点,线和面
- geojson-rewind:强制执行环绕命令
- rfc7946-to-d3:在rfc7946和 d3 compatible 约定.
- geojson-summary:获取geojson文件中内容的简明英语摘要
- point-grouper:将geojson点分组为包含多边形
- geojson-join:针对json,dbf和csv文件加入geojson
- simplify-geojson:将ramer-douglas-peucker行简化应用于JS或CLI上的geojson功能或功能集合
- turf:用于空间操作和分析的功能集合
- winnow:使用JavaScript对geojson运行sql查询
- geojson-id-streaming:为每个功能添加唯一的ID
- geojson-mesh:在GeoJSON中提取多边形的共享边界
- geojson-polygon-labels:从GeoJSON多边形生成点标签
- geojsontools:用于处理GeoJSON文件的Python工具
editors & viewers¶
- geojson.io:基于Web的编辑器,支持许多文件类型的进出口,操作,通过GitHub共享
- umap:基于网络的编辑器,支持现场共享
- geojson.tools:来自HERE XYZ的基于Web的编辑器
- mapstarter:帮助从GeoJSON生成svg,图像和代码
- gjv :电子应用程序允许本地查看GeoJSON并用草皮对其进行黑客入侵; 离线工作
- GeoJSON editor:Google简单的geojson编辑器的修改版
- geojson2image:用于从GeoJSON生成图像的库
- dropchop:基于Turf.js的基于浏览器的GIS
- Web GIS:查看,检查和处理地理空间数据的工具
validation¶
- geojsonhint:在您的geojson文件中查找错误
- geojson-validation:许多验证功能,以及简单的gjv命令行工具
services¶
- geojsonio-cli:从命令行将geojson功能发送到geojson.io
- geojsonio-extension:chrome扩展名,用于编辑geojson.io中的github文件
- geojsonlint:用于GeoJSON验证的REST接口
- mapshaper:用于简化和转换GeoJSON和TopoJSON的简单界面
- koop:服务器的插件将Esri,GitHub,Socrata和其他服务重铸为GeoJSON端点
- featureserver:开源的Esri样式功能服务器
conversion¶
- CSV
- csv2geojson:将CSV转换为geojson
- geojson2dsv:将geojson转换为CSV和TSV
- geojson-mapnikify:使用嵌入的GeoJSON数据和源自简单样式规范的样式将GeoJSON对象转换为Mapnik XML样式表.
- geojson-vt:在浏览器中即时将GeoJSON切片为矢量切片
- vt-geojson:从Mapbox矢量图块中提取GeoJSON
- geojson2rtree:从一组geojson功能生成静态rtree(使用terraformer)
- ogr2ogr:将任何东西转换为任何东西
- fiona:在ogr上漂亮的python界面
- shp2json:将shapefile zip存档转换为流GeoJSON
- togeojson:将GPX和KML转换为geojson
- tokml:将GeoJSON转换为KML
- topojson:将GeoJSON与TopoJSON相互转换,并从CSV连接数据
- wellknown:将WKT转换为GeoJSON
- esri2open 将专有的Esri格式转换为GeoJSON
- gtfs2geojson:将GTFS运输数据转换为GeoJSON
- geoxform:将任何大小的geojson流转换为CSV,Shapefile或KML等流.
- supercluster:用于浏览器和Node的快速GeoJSON集群库.
- SVG
- geojson-svgify:将GeoJSON几何路径转换为SVG折线元素.
- geojson-to-svg-cli:用于将GeoJSON转换为SVG的命令行工具.
- svg-to-geojson:将SVG拖放到地图上,它会将GeoJSON返回给您.
- geojson2ndjson:将GeoJSON与换行符分隔的GeoJSON进行相互转换
-
geobuf:将GeoJSON与GeoBuf相互转换
-
OpenStreetMap
- osmtogeojson:将OpenStreetMap数据转换为GeoJSON
- osm2geojson:将OSM XML转换为GeoJSON
- osm2geojson:(Python)将OSM XML和Overpass XML / JSON转换为GeoJSON
- minjur:比其他方式更快地将OpenStreetMap数据转换为GeoJSON
- geojsontoosm:将GeoJSON转换为OSM XML
- geojson2osm:将GeoJSON转换为OSM XML
- osm-and-geojson:将GeoJSON转换为OSM XML,将OSM XML转换为GeoJSON
- geojson2osm-es6:将GeoJSON转换为OSM XML
data¶
- natural earth:国家,省和地理数据
- geojson.xyz:具有热链接的网络友好大小的自然地球数据
- world-atlas:可定制的自然地球数据简化版本
- geo-maps:以编程方式生成的高质量GeoJSON地图.
- openflights-geojson: openflights 机场和飞机路线
- us-atlas:美国功能的geojson和topojson
- metro-extracts:区域OpenStreetMap数据为GeoJSON
- whereonearth-airport:每个机场的轮廓
- whereonearth-building:建筑轮廓
- whereonearth repos:Aaron Straup Cope从GeoPlanet输出的其他功能
- tgn-geojson:地理名称(TGN)的盖蒂词库(GeoJSON).
- strava-to-geojsonio:从Strava导出跑步和骑行到GeoJSON
- strava-geojson:在节点&中将_all_ strava数据导出到geojson on the web
- gimme OSM:通过openstreetmap id获取geojson文件
- country-levels 基于ISO和FIPS代码的全行星GeoJSON提取.
serialization¶
- python-geojson:将geojson与python数据类型串行化
- rgeo-geojson:将geojson与ruby RGeo数据类型串行化
- rust-geojson: serialize geojson to/from rust datatypes
- geojson-jackson:将GeoJSON与Java数据类型进行序列化(基于 Jackson)
- mapbox-java:将GeoJSON与Java数据类型进行序列化(基于 Gson)
resources¶
- RFC 7946 – The GeoJSON Format:IETF当前的GeoJSON标准
- GeoJSON.org:第一个规范,定义了GeoJSON结构的所有规则
- More than you ever wanted to know about GeoJSON:以更具叙述性的格式回顾规范背后的概念.
License¶
在法律允许的范围内, Tom MacWright 放弃了此作品的所有版权以及相关或邻近的权利.